Поддомен SSL WIldcard не указывает на правильный DocumentRoot 3
У меня та же проблема, что и: Субдомен SSL WIldcard не указывает на правильный DocumentRoot, но ответ мне не помогает.
У меня установлен SSL Wildcard на моем сервере Apache.
С HTTP:
- www.example.com указывает на documentroot / home / example / public_html OK
- sub.example.com указывает на documentroot /home/sub_example/public_html OK
Теперь с HTTPS:
- www.example.com указывает на documentroot / home / example / public_html OK
- sub.example.com указывает на documentroot /home/example/public_html (NOK: то же, что и основной домен выше).
Я проверил файлы.conf в / etc / apache2 / sites-available, и они в порядке, по крайней мере, для директивы documentroot.
Почему поддомен указывает на основной домен documentroot? а это только при SSL?
СПАСИБО
1 ответ
Решение
Это звучит как проблема конфигурации виртуального хоста. Посмотрите на вывод apache2 -S
,
В Ubuntu мне сначала нужно было найти некоторые переменные среды: ( . /etc/apache2/envvars ; apache2 -S )